Jane08, that's a cute video of your grey playing ball. I play peek-a-boo and also the "I'm gonna get your ___" game. You say "I'm gonna get your beak!" and then touch the bird's beak- then move on to other body parts. This gets Lyric a little wound up and by the end of it he's trying to get me before I can touch him- he hates it when I touch his tail. I started playing this game with him to get him more used to being touched in places he may not like.

I just recently convinced Whisper to throw a ball for me. I was having a hard time convincing her to do it for more than a couple of seconds until I started giving her a little treat every time she threw it. Now she will play for a lot longer. It is the first time I have used treats and done it like a trick.

As Saphira is now getting much better with her talking and Thorn is working on his mimicing, I have started a new training session with Saphira, where I will ask her "what does a duck say?", and in two 10 - 15 minute training sessions, about 75% she will now answer me with "Quack Quack". Now that she is getting that one down, I will teach her, "What does the dog say?", then cat, pig, and a few others. I am still debating if I want to teach her the sound a rooster makes.
